Encoding Process: instructor to aW5zdHJ1Y3Rvcg==

Step 1: Map ASCII Characters to Binary

ASCII CharacterBinary Value
i01101001
n01101110
s01110011
t01110100
r01110010
u01110101
c01100011
t01110100
o01101111
r01110010

Step 2: Group Bits into 6-bit Chunks

The binary string is grouped into 6-bit chunks for Base64 encoding:

011010 010110 111001 110011 011101 000111 001001 110101 011000 110111 010001 101111 011100 10

Step 3: Convert Binary to Base64

Binary ValueBase64 Character
011010a
010110W
1110015
110011z
011101d
000111H
001001J
1101011
011000Y
1101113
010001R
101111v
011100c
10g

When combined, these characters form the encoded string: "aW5zdHJ1Y3Rvcg=="
